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86068235708 135 1761992
239945 27987576 053
239945 27987576 053
5018812 62331 284406131 6294826
All about undefined
Interested in learning more?
239945 27987576 053
5018812 62331 284406131 6294826
See more
38899427010 79
9595 235275142 6657796
See more
019043447 91322270925 76
2789 77239724 57889 10706601
See more